Tracking pixels and advertising
We run ads on Facebook and Instagram. To measure whether those ads work, we use the Meta pixel: a small piece of code from Meta that sits on our pages. When you load a page on hotto.media, your browser sends Meta the address of that page, your IP address, and information about your device.
Meta can match that data to your Facebook or Instagram account if you have one, and we can use it to show you our ads again later. This happens even though we never learn your name from it. A tracking pixel is not a cookie, and clearing your cookies does not switch it off.

Cookies
Cookies are small files stored by your browser. hotto.media uses them to keep the site working, remember your preferences, and support the analytics tools above. You can block or delete cookies in your browser settings. The site still works if you do, though some parts may be less convenient.
